Linen Textile Attributes



Bed linen stands out for its phenomenal lightweight and breathable qualities when it comes to picking a material for summer season suits. This all-natural fiber, originated from the flax plant, has an unique framework that permits air to distribute, keeping the wearer cool in warm weather. Bed linen's moisture-wicking residential or commercial properties better improve comfort by drawing sweat far from the skin. Additionally, the textile has a somewhat distinctive finish, providing it a loosened up yet sophisticated appearance. Its sturdiness is an additional benefit, as bed linen can withstand wear while establishing an unique patina with time. Nonetheless, it is crucial to keep in mind that linen creases easily, which some might locate appealing for a laid-back appearance, while others might favor a more polished look.

Care and Upkeep Tips



Preserving the top quality and appearance of bed linen suits needs certain treatment techniques due to the textile's distinct homes. Linen is prone however extremely breathable to wrinkling; hence, it is advisable to store suits on padded hangers to maintain shape. Regular steaming can help get rid of folds without direct warm exposure. Washing need to be done carefully, preferably by hand or on a fragile cycle with cool water, adhered to by air drying out to stop shrinking. Spot cleaning with a moist cloth can address minor spots without the requirement for full laundering. Additionally, keeping bed linen suits far from straight sunshine assists prevent fading. Using a fabric guard can likewise supply an additional layer of defense against discolorations and spills.

Locating the Right Suitable For Your Type Of Body



Picking the appropriate fit for a fit is critical to attaining a polished appearance that matches one's type of body. For individuals with more comprehensive shoulders, a structured cut can improve their body, while those with a slimmer construct might like an equipped shape that adds definition. Tall men often gain from longer trousers and coats to preserve percentage, while shorter people ought to select much shorter lengths to prevent overwhelming their structure. Sports builds may prefer suits with a tapered midsection to highlight their body without giving up convenience. Furthermore, physique that are more rounded can seek suits with softer lines to produce an extra well balanced appearance. Eventually, recognizing one's body shape is vital to choosing a suit that shows self-confidence and design.
